USDA Recall Classifications

Class I - High or Medium Risk
This is a health hazard situation where there is a reasonable probability that the use of the product will cause serious, adverse health consequences or death.
Class II - Low Risk
This is a health hazard situation where there is a remote probability of adverse health consequences from the use of the product.
Class III - Marginal Risk
This is a situation where the use of the product will not cause adverse health consequences or the risk is negligible.
